Explore the complexities of multi-cluster federation in this 38-minute Linux Foundation conference talk by Red Hat experts Anil Kumar Vishnoi and Thomas D. Nadeau. Delve into problem buckets, solution spectrums, and challenges associated with networking in federated environments. Gain insights on service nationality, service matching, and various tools like Submariner, Reddit, and Scooper. Understand the critical role networking plays in shaping multi-cluster federation solutions and learn how to navigate the associated challenges for more effective implementation.
